Armenia announces aggravation of situation on border with Azerbaijan

The Azerbaijani troops shelled villages and military positions in the Tavush District, the Ministry of Defence (MoD) of Armenia reported. The Armenian side regarded the shelling attack as a provocation related to a meeting of the Council of CIS Defence Ministers in Baku.

The shelling attacks took place last night and morning, and the Azerbaijani side used small arms, the "Caucasian Knot" correspondent was informed by Artsrun Ovannisyan, the press secretary for the Armenian MoD. According to him, the shelling attack was suppressed by return fire, there were no casualties.

Today, the meeting of the Council of Defence Ministers of the CIS countries has been held in Baku. "At the meeting, the concept of the military cooperation of the CIS states until 2025 was considered," the Ministry of Defence of Azerbaijan reports on its official website.

  • ECtHR awards compensation to Ingush activist Zarifa Sautieva

    The European Court of Human Rights (ECtHR) found that the Russian authorities violated the article on the prohibition of torture and inhuman treatment in relation to Ingush activist Zarifa Sautieva. The activist was awarded 1000 euros in compensation, although Russia does not consider itself obligated to comply with the decisions of the European Court.

  • Court dismisses appeal of activist Melikhova against fine for her verse

    A court dismissed all the arguments of the defence and upheld the decision to fine Marina Melikhova, an activist from Kuban, whose verse the law enforcement bodies recognized as discrediting the Russian Armed Forces. Marina Melikhova, who does not have the money to pay the fine, intends to file an appeal against the court’s decision.

  • In Volgograd, court recognizes absence of HIV therapy in prison hospital

    The Central District Court of Volgograd awarded prisoner Ruslan Mitrofan compensation in the amount of 1000 roubles, recognizing that the administration of a prison hospital in Volgograd violated the prisoner’s right to receive medical care by not providing him with an HIV medicine. Meanwhile, Ruslan Mitrofan requested the compensation in the amount of 100,000 roubles.
